You can color faces and bodies by using the Color tool in the Pro version of Shapr3D.
-
Color Field
You can adjust the brightness and saturation level of the selected color. -
Color Wheel
You can pick the color you want to apply to faces and bodies. -
Opacity
You can change the opacity, or transparency, of a body or face’s color. When you move the handle down on the slider, your color will become more transparent. This way, you can show the interior or hidden bodies. - Color Swatches
You can store colors that you frequently use. Choose a color in the Color Wheel or sample a color in your design space with the Color Picker, and then select an empty slot in the Color Swatches. The chosen or sampled color will be saved. To remove a color, just right-click it and click Delete.
You can add color in a few steps:
- Select a face or body you want to color, and then Color.
- Choose the color you want to use:
a. Select a specific color in the Color Wheel.
You can change the color scheme by selecting and dragging your pen or pointer on the wheel. The selection is automatically colored with the selected color.
b. Select one of the colors in the Color Swatches.
c. Select Color Picker and then any color on the screen. That sampled color will automatically appear on the Color Field. - Select Done to finalize the color.
If you want to set up a default color for all bodies you create in your design space, follow these steps:
- Select an existing face or body with the color you need, or one of the preset colors in Color Swatches.
- Select Default Body Color and choose the color from the palette or the current wheel color.
- Exit the Color tool.
- Create any kind of body in the design space. The default body color will be automatically applied.
- To reset the default body color, open the Color tool again and in Default Color for New Shapes, select the gray color.
